[LLVMdev] flag_unit_at_a_time and pass scheduling in llvm-gcc
On Apr 15, 2008, at 11:49 PM, Duncan Sands wrote: > As far as I can see flag_unit_at_a_time > is used to control whether inter-procedural/whole-module passes are > scheduled. You can do inlining even when flag_unit_at_a_time is off. And one can enable unit-at-a-time without enabling any optimizations. The unit-at- a-time is not meant to select optimization passes, though it...
